Folding Doors: A Space-Saving Solution for Toilets
A compact bathroom can sometimes feel cramped, particularly when dealing with the toilet area. But, bifold doors offer a clever method to maximize space and enhance the overall feel of your restroom. These versatile doors fold alongside when opened, effectively reducing their footprint and creating a more spacious feeling.
When closed, bifold doors provide privacy, ensuring your toilet area remains a sanctuary. They are also available in various aesthetics to complement any bathroom motif. Whether you prefer a sleek modern look or a more classic feel, here there's a bifold door option to suit your taste.

Understanding Door Hardware for Bedrooms about
When picking hardware for your bedroom door, there are several factors to keep in mind. First, coordinate the hardware with the overall aesthetic of your room. Contemporary hardware often features sleek lines and simple shapes, while traditional styles may feature ornate details and colors.
- Another important factor is the functionality of the hardware. Knobs come in a range of designs, and some are more comfortable than others. Consider the ease with which you can open the door, especially if you have physical challenges.
- Durability is also a key factor. Bedroom doors are often opened and closed frequently, so it's important to choose hardware that can withstand frequent operation. Metals like brass, stainless steel, or solid lumber tend to be more durable.
